Despite the rapid proliferation of digital media, print remains a vital communication medium. Let's explore its prospects in the coming years globally:
Print allows for focused targeting based on demographics, interests, and behaviors. Niche publications and specialized magazines cater to specific audiences, offering advertisers valuable reach and engagement opportunities.
Physical copies provide a tactile experience that digital content lacks. Printed materials create a sense of permanence and credibility, enhancing brand recognition and recall.
Print ensures brand consistency across multiple channels. It provides a tangible representation of the brand's identity, messaging, and aesthetics, reinforcing brand values.
Advances in printing technology enable mass customization and personalization. Print-on-demand services allow for tailored content based on individual preferences and data.
The print industry is embracing sustainability initiatives by using eco-friendly materials, improving energy efficiency, and reducing waste. These efforts align with growing consumer demand for responsible products.
Print and digital complement each other effectively. QR codes, augmented reality, and interactive features bridge the gap between the two worlds, enhancing user engagement and providing additional value.
Print excels in niche markets where target audiences value exclusivity and specialized content. Collector's editions, art books, and high-end magazines continue to thrive in the digital age.
Print remains essential for official and legal documents, such as contracts, transcripts, and certificates. These require high levels of security, reliability, and tamper-proof preservation.
Textbooks, workbooks, and other educational print materials have enduring value due to their portability, durability, and ease of annotation. They support effective learning and provide accessibility to knowledge.
Print products evoke nostalgia and serve as collectible items. Books, magazines, and fine art prints have intrinsic value as tangible artifacts that connect people with their passions.
While digital media continues to reshape how we consume information, print remains a powerful medium with distinct advantages. By adapting to technological advancements, embracing sustainability, and fulfilling unique communication needs, the print industry will continue to thrive in a digital age.
